Match Report
Peninsula Power went into the game 2nd in the table on 45 points; Wynnum Wolves FC sat 6th on 33 — a 12-point gap. On recent form Peninsula Power sat only 11th league-wide over the last five rounds, well short of their 2nd overall. Against a league average of 1.83 goals per team per game, Peninsula Power ran at 2.23 scored and 1.23 conceded, Wynnum Wolves FC at 1.64 and 1.82.
Peninsula Power arrived on a run of 12 straight wins, having scored in 15 consecutive games. The five-game form split read 15/15 points for Peninsula Power against 5/15 for Wynnum Wolves FC.
The sides have met 4 times in the GioScore results database: 1 win for Peninsula Power, 2 draws and 1 for Wynnum Wolves FC, at 3.5 goals per meeting. The fixture leans high-scoring: 75% of meetings brought at least three goals, and both sides scored in 75%.
A.J. Kelly Park, capacity 1,000, hosted the game. On the scoreboard, it was 0-0 at the break, and no goals arrived after the restart: 0-0 the final score.
